QUEEN MOTHER DEAD.
MARGHERITA OF ITALY.
ROME, January 4
Margherita, mother of the King of Italy, is dead, having succumbed to a cerebral' attack.
Queen Margherita was daughter of the Duke of Genoa, and cousin to Humbert I. They married in 1868. Humbert was murdered by Dresci at Monza on July 27, 1900', and Victor Emanuek the present King, who is quite overshadowed in his own country by the all pervading Mussolini, succeeded him.
